What Type of Drug is Ircon? (Identity, Class, and Purpose)
Ircon is a trade name for a medicine containing the active ingredient carbonyl iron; it is primarily classified as a hematinic within the therapeutic group of antianemia drugs. The fundamental purpose of this medication is to provide necessary iron replacement to the body, a property used for correcting mineral deficiencies.
This classification confirms the drug is specifically designed to support the formation of blood components, namely hemoglobin, which is crucial for red blood cell function. The preparation is used to address the deficit that arises when a person has an iron deficiency. It is manufactured for oral administration, available in common dosage forms such as a tablet, oral capsule, or oral suspension.
Carbonyl Iron: Composition and Origin
The active ingredient in Ircon is carbonyl iron, which is a highly purified, synthetic form of elemental iron (Fe). This substance is structurally distinct from common iron compounds like ferrous sulfate, characterized by its nonionic chemical structure.
Carbonyl iron is created through a specific industrial process that yields a very fine, pure metallic iron powder. This synthetic origin ensures a consistent product with a high percentage of elemental iron by weight. The nonionic form is characterized by its association with a potentially milder gastrointestinal profile compared to traditional iron salts.
How Does This Elemental Iron Supplement Work for the Body?
The core action of Ircon is to supply a direct, absorbable source of iron to the system, which supports the body's essential process of oxygen transport. Once absorbed, the elemental iron is utilized as a vital raw material for heme synthesis, allowing for the efficient production of new oxygen-carrying red blood cells.
By facilitating the restoration of normal iron levels, this medication helps the body counteract the generalized fatigue and weakness often experienced due to low iron stores. Elemental iron compounds like carbonyl iron are effective sources of iron for nutritional supplementation.
